Egyptian premier league 2024-2025 season kicks off with exciting opening matches
The Egyptian Premier League’s 2024-2025 season kicks off today, with the first round of matches commencing across the country, marking the start of a highly anticipated season for Egyptian football fans.
Today, Haras El Hodood will take on Smouha at El Max Stadium, while El Gaish Vanguards face Al Masry Club from Port Said at the New Suez Stadium.
The opening round will continue until Saturday, 2 November, with top clashes expected, including a showdown between reigning champions Al-Ahly and Ceramica, a rematch of the recent Egyptian Super Cup semi-final where Al-Ahly triumphed 2-1.
This season’s league matches will primarily be held at 5 p.m. or 8 p.m., with the notable 17th match day scheduled to kick off at 9 p.m. Al-Ahly, crowned champions for a record 44th time last season, enters the competition alongside 17 other teams, including major contenders Zamalek, Pyramids, Ismaily, Al-Masry, Al-Ittihad, El-Gouna, National Bank, and Enppi, among others.
In an interesting shift for the 2024-2025 season, the league has introduced a new structure. Each team will first compete in 17 matches in the initial round.
Following this, the league will split into two groups: the Championship Group, featuring the top nine teams battling for the league title and spots in continental tournaments, and the Relegation Group, where the bottom nine teams will fight to avoid demotion.
Only two teams will face relegation at the end of the season.
With this refreshed league format, competition is expected to intensify, offering fans thrilling matches as each team aims for the top half of the table.
The Egyptian Premier League continues to evolve, maintaining its status as a key pillar in African football, with top teams competing at the highest level for both national pride and a chance to qualify for major continental competitions.
